Description:
This position supports the IT Services Manager and works with the other
members of the Information Management Services team in the day to day
management of agency IT operations.  The position leads the support,
coordination and delivery of IT services including resolution of technical
IT operational issues.  It also supports Agency specific IT systems.

Contractor will work with the IT Services Manager to build requirements for
a comprehensive IT Asset and Billing Management System, provide technical
guidance, and work with the Application Development Manager to manage
requests for new internal and external IT services, and improvements in IT
workflow processes.

Knowledge, Skills & Abilities:
 Extensive IT services experience (5 or more years) in a large complex
(statewide) IT environment.
Knowledge of IT data center operations, considerable knowledge of IT server
and network systems with emphasis on IT operations and technical support
services.
The incumbent should have prior experience with IT hardware and software
inventory processes and procedures and with remote support tools like
GoToAssist.
The incumbent must have strong IT customer service experience. The position
requires demonstrated ability to analyze, evaluate, and resolve IT problems
of a sometimes complex nature. Considerable experience working within a
matrixed IT environment is considered a plus.

Specific duties will include but not be limited to:
Perform physical inventories as necessary, including all field offices with
the intent of insuring that the Partnership asset inventory is accurate and
utilize the information found in the Partnership Asset Reporting System
(PARS) to ensure the agency's inventory remains accurate;

Support Commonwealth and Agency driven Asset Management initiatives and
coordinate completion of those initiatives with the field offices;
Monitor the IT asset inventory and coordinate the distribution of the
client hardware assets;
Coordinate inventory edits, with the Partnership, thus ensuring that all IT
hardware asset reporting is accurate and timely (using all available tools
like Active Directory, Altiris and PARS);
Coordinate agency's COV SharePoint service offering implementation for use
by agency staff;
Provide guidance to the IT Services Manager and as necessary serve as
Network Manager for agency managed networks not covered by the
Partnership’s Comprehensive Infrastructure Agreement contract;
Manage the Partnership’s Work Request process with Partnership resources to
ensure work is completed in an efficient and timely manner;
Shepherd unresolved IT operational issues through the Partnership’s
bureaucracy to an agency acceptable resolution, and perform routine
analysis of IT operations to promote more efficient and effective processes
within the agency.
Retrieve and review all applicable client asset charges, analyze storage
and telecommunication charges for discrepancies and cost saving
opportunities;
File credit requests or other asset adjustments at the direction of the
I.T. Services Manager.
Coordinate the distribution of hardware, out of scope software assets, and
other IT assets including coordinating the installation/upgrade of Windows
7 when applicable;
Communicate to staff pending IT initiatives to ensure smooth completion;
Communicate estimations and status updates regarding refresh schedules to
inquiries;
Consolidate all assets ordering, coordinate the procurement of assets, and
shepherd the procurement and installation of all assets for eligible staff;
Help to establish an IT operations and support team for the coordination of
all IT operational issues, support of out of scope to the IT Partnership
related hardware and software, and coordination of Customer Care Center
tickets within the agency.
